About Agriculture Law in Frankfort, United States:

Frankfort, United States, is a region with a strong agricultural presence. Agriculture is a vital industry, contributing significantly to the local economy. The legal framework surrounding agriculture in Frankfort is complex, involving various regulations and statutes to govern farming practices, land use, environmental protection, and more.

Why You May Need a Lawyer:

There are several situations where individuals involved in agriculture in Frankfort may require legal assistance. Some common reasons to seek a lawyer include disputes over land ownership, zoning issues, contract disputes, regulatory compliance, environmental issues, or issues related to agricultural business operations.

Local Laws Overview:

Local laws in Frankfort that are particularly relevant to agriculture include zoning ordinances, environmental regulations, water rights, land use regulations, and pesticide use laws. It is crucial for individuals involved in agriculture to be aware of and comply with these laws to avoid potential legal issues.
